Like Troy said, it has to be the Ciener conversion kit.  The US Army, Navy, The Colt, and DMPS (which I believe are the same as the Military ones) All use 10 rounders.

If I remember correctly, the Army mags will fit into a regular USGI mag so you can properly traing mag changes and use your regular gear.
